The difference between success and failure is a great team.

With so much focus on the bottom line these days it’s easy to forget to focus on the people, the key to being a true and authentic Limitless Leader. Being a team isn’t about working together, it’s about respecting, trusting and owning the bigger picture, the outcome together.

The best teams I have led or worked in were the ones where we were all ignited by a common goal and there was high trust, transparency and a passionate energy. It wasn’t about “me”; it was about “we”. If someone were lagging behind or under target, we would pull together to make up the difference. At the end of the day, it wasn’t just about sole responsibility and accountability and more about group responsibility with shared accountability, all working towards the same outcome but in our own way.

We all have our own strengths and functions of our role that energise us, it’s what makes us unique and a great leader will assist individuals to identify those strengths and satisfy them, not just manage them.   Many executives I come across are amazing at what they do but they aren’t happy. There is a big difference in being good at what you do and loving doing what you are good at. When we do what truly energises us we can learn to compliment each other and be part of what I call a “strength based team”. There are tasks, activities and things we all don’t enjoy at some point, the key here is to ensure, where we can, that we feed those strengths more than we feed the things people don’t enjoy. There are fantastic tools that can measure strengths and levels of motivation, I also think as a leader we can also simply ask the question and assist our team to know and grow this.

Do you know the strengths of each individual in your team? What are they competent at? What gets them out of bed in the morning? What are they good at that they actually enjoy? What lights them up? Do they know what lights each other up?

When working with leaders and teams I encourage that dialogue around this be open, regular, consistent and activated. There is point discovering what lights your team up if you do nothing to assist them to drive this. Whether during a coaching conversation or team break out, make this a priority.

Build a strength based team and watch them flourish.
